Idea创建一个maven web项目

参考 https://www.cnblogs.com/weiqingfeng/p/9494914.html 文章

1.首先先创建一个project,上次我说过了创建一个project就是一个工作空间,在这里就是创建一个maven的工作空间

在这里插入图片描述

2.你要选择maven然后按照下面图片 的指示操作就可以了—》最后点击next按钮

在这里插入图片描述

3.如图:

在这里插入图片描述

4.这里如何设置自己的maven的本地仓库的位置,是通过修改settings.xml中的文件的位置放置问题,还有你要加上阿里巴巴的仓库,这样你的下载速度就会加快,如果你不采用阿里巴巴的仓库,你要下载你需要的jar包的话,你就要通过FQ去下载,你的速度就会变慢,是某些包!!!!

在这里插入图片描述

5.你自己选择你自己的本地仓库的位置,至于如何设置本地仓库的位置,我在上一篇博客中有写到:你可以参考一下:http://www.cnblogs.com/1314wamm/p/7476199.html

在这里插入图片描述

6.点击next

在这里插入图片描述

7.点击那个倒立的三角形,然后点击Edit Configurations;

在这里插入图片描述
在这里插入图片描述

8.配置tocat服务器

在这里插入图片描述

9.哎,发现,我怎么就只有一个选项呀,artifact这个选项怎么没有呢?不要着急,只要你不是下载的社区版本的IDEA就行了,你要查看你是不是下载的免费版的IDEA,如果是免费版的那就是阉割过的,有些查看时没有的,想要查看你的是那个版本的你可以点击上面一栏的help---->about就可以看到相应的版本了

在这里插入图片描述

10.如果你看到这个,就说明你的不是社区版的了:

在这里插入图片描述
在这里插入图片描述

11.点击你右上方那个按钮

在这里插入图片描述

12.

在这里插入图片描述
在这里插入图片描述

13.

在这里插入图片描述

14.

在这里插入图片描述

15.你会发现你想要的Artifacts出来了!!!

在这里插入图片描述

即使我配到这里,我发布项目也无法进行访问,这时你就要查看一下你的web项目那里是否进行了配置;
在这里插入图片描述

然后我又一次发布项目页面是空白的,这个时候我发现我的访问路劲没有设置,所以
在这里插入图片描述

IDEA还有一个好处就是热布置,这个呢在实际开发中是很管用的web开发,你后台,改了啥他就热部署,不用你重启tomcat,前台的也是,你修改jsp,css,js什么的都可以直接进行热部署,你只要自己刷新一下你的页面就行了。
在这里插入图片描述

下面只要你运行了这个项目之后,就会自己帮你直接启动你开始设置的浏览器直接进行访问,

在这里插入图片描述

在这里插入图片描述

### 如何在 IntelliJ IDEA创建 Maven Web 应用程序项目 #### 选择合适的项目模板并初始化 启动 IntelliJ IDEA 后,在欢迎界面中选择 "New Project" 或者对于已有打开项目的用户可以选择菜单栏中的 `File -> New -> Project` 来开启新项目向导。此时会弹出一个窗口让用户指定项目类型。 #### 设置Maven集成环境 为了确保能够顺利使用Maven来构建Web应用,需要先确认IDEA已正确集成了Maven工具。这通常涉及到设置Maven home directory、User settings file以及Local repository的位置[^2]。 #### 配置项目细节 当选择了"Maven"作为项目类型后,下一步就是填写GroupId和ArtifactId字段,它们分别代表了项目的唯一标识符及其名称;同时还需要设定版本号Version,默认情况下可以接受预设值。另外需要注意的是勾选上"Create from archetype"选项,并从中挑选适合Web开发的原型,比如`org.apache.maven.archetypes:maven-archetype-webapp`[^1]。 #### 完善项目文件夹结构 完成上述操作后点击Finish按钮等待几秒钟让IDE自动下载所需的依赖库并生成初始工程框架。如果发现默认生成的src/main下缺少Java源码目录(java)或是资源文件放置位置(resources),可以通过右键单击对应的父级节点(如main),然后依次选择`New->Directory`,手动添加所需子目录[^3]。 #### 添加Web支持(Facets) 最后一步是在Project Structure对话框里找到Modules部分下的当前模块,切换到Facets标签页,这里应该能看到已经存在的Module SDK条目。接着点击"+"号按钮增加一个新的Web facet项,按照提示完成配置即可使该项目正式成为具备完整功能特性的Maven Web Application[^4]. ```xml <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d"> <modelVersion>4.0.0</modelVersion> <!-- 基本信息 --> <groupId>com.example</groupId> <artifactId>maven-web-app-demo</artifactId> <version>1.0-SNAPSHOT</version> <!-- 打包方式 --> <packaging>war</packaging> <!
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值